We believe that the way to
succeed is to stand out from the crowd, not join it.
There’s less competition, more profit, more satisfaction and more pride
at the high end of the market … and it’s our job to help get you there.
Our latest album range, Musée, reflects this. It’s designed for people
who want only the best: beautiful photography, discerning design and the
best materials in a product that requires the highest level of
artisanship to produce.
The Queensberry Press range of digital offset books reflects the same
values and offers design elements and a design style that aren't
available in generic products.
We design, print and bind albums ready for your clients: a fully
integrated service.
Even if you don't use our albums and books, you're welcome to use our
free album planning software, Photojunction, the most widely used in the
industry.
